Responsibilities

Summary:  Manage the Environmental Health & Safety for Matthews, NC facility.  Implements and maintains company policies adhering to local, state, and federal environmental, health and safety regulations.  Ensure compliance with all safety, health, and environmental regulations.  Maintain plant policies to keep abreast of any changes to laws and regulations that impact the organization. Management of workers compensation matters and property/casualty insurance matters. Review all projects for input related to effects on EHS Programs and permits.  Serve as contact with federal, state and regulatory bodies.

  • Follow and support all Company policies (safety, ISO, QMS, GMP, and others as directed)
  • Conduct safety onboarding for new team members
  • Organize annual safety training for all team members, to include; Haz. Com., Confined Space, Fall Protection, Emergency Evacuation, Ergonomics, Bloodborne Pathogens, LOTO, facility inspections, and any other required training
  • Develop and conduct new training programs as needed
  • Complete OSHA forms and reports
  • Conduct incident investigations & complete Risk Assessments
  • Facilitate monthly safety committee meetings
  • Conduct MOC’s of any new and/or re-worked equipment prior to release for general use
  • File environmental data according to state requirements
  • Perform annual environmental facility inspections
  • Compile monthly shift safety agenda
  • Act as facility resource for all safety related issues
  • Maintain training matrix
  • Review SDS with online contractor
  • Perform 1st Responder duties as needed
  • Provide development for the Safety Coordinator

Qualifications

Education:  Bachelor’s Degree in Occupational Safety and Health or related field preferred

Experience: 3-5 or more Years Safety experience in an industrial setting preferred

 

  • Ability to organize and prioritize work activities and to handle multiple projects simultaneously
  • Ability to make practical decisions without appreciable direction or advance preparation
  • Ability to communicate ideas to groups or individuals
  • Ability to use AS400, Microsoft Office
  • Ability to develop information tracking systems
  • Knowledge of OSHA, EPA, NFPA, and other government regulations.  CSP or CIH preferred.
  • Knowledge of incident investigations
  • Knowledge of  extrusion and blown film plastic process and associated equipment and machinery preferred
  • Ability to communicate effectively with employees from diverse cultural backgrounds with limited English skills.
